S2/Epc复合材料多功能性能研究

【摘要】 研制了一种多功能复合材料,记为S2/Epc。S2/Epc复合材料采用环氧配方,以高强玻璃纤维(S2)为增强材料,通过湿法纤维缠绕成型制作复合材料单向板。S2/Epc单向板在低温(-40℃)的2种氟碳化合物(记为FTa、FTb)里分别浸泡1000h后,其复合材料单向板拉伸模量及复合材料外观无显著变化;S2/Epc复合材料单向板在FTa、FTb氟碳化合物里浸泡1000h后,拉伸强度保持率分别为98%和86%,拉伸模量保持率分别为99%和91%,层间剪切强度保持率均大于92%。
【Abstract】 A multifunctional composite materials,denoted S2/Epc is developed.S2/Epc,the composite materials unidirectional plate,was made with epoxy/anhydride,reinforced by high-strength glass fiber(S2),and produced by wet filament winging process.After the unidirectional plate were soaked in the two fluorocarbons(denoted by FTa and FTb) at low temperature of-40℃ for 1000 h,its tensile modulus and appearance showed no significant change.After the S2/Epc composite materials unidirectional plate was soaked in the fluorocarbons of FTa and FTb for 1000 h,the retention rates of tensile strength were 98%and 86%respectively;and the retention rates of tensile modulus were 99%and 91%respectively.In addition,the retention rates of inter laminar shear strength(ILSS) were both higher than 92%.
